The Scenic Beach Walkway

One street over, on 31st, on the south side (just past the Rec Center) is a kayak launch and the start of the Scenic Beach Walkway. Crossing two bridges over the canal and a path on an island, you will find yourself 3 blocks from the beach. No bikes allowed, this is a great way to take in the scenes. It takes about 12 minutes or so to walk to the beach. Highly recommend taking the time to make this a part of your vacation.
